AC071 Ship's Bell 4"
The ship's clock strikes in a half-hour sequence based on the four-hour ship's watch system. The end of the first half hour is marked by 1 bell, the end of the first hour is 2 bells, the end of the first 1-1/2 hours is 3 bells, etc. The end of a four-hour watch is marked by 8 bells. Eight bells are struck six times in a 24-hour period: at noon, 4 p.m., 8 p.m., midnight, 4 a.m. and 8 a.m. Solid brass. 10cm, 4"

BW001 Bosun's Whistle
To man the sails, go aloft, or defend the ship in action, 'All hands on deck' was one of the commands blown by the Bosun's Mates on this whistle or 'call'. Its shape hasn't changed in five centuries. Every bosun call comes with instructions for use, including many signals needed to run a tight ship. L. 13cm, 5.2". (chain 70cm, 28" in length) Gift packaged.
